Buffer overflow in Color Iccdev
CVE-2026-34542
iccDEV provides a set of libraries and tools for working with ICC color management profiles. Prior to version 2.3.1.6, a crafted ICC profile can trigger a stack-buffer-overflow (SBO) in CIccCalculatorFunc::Apply() when processed via iccApplyNamedCmm. Under AddressSanitizer, the failure is reported as a 4-byte write stack-buffer-overflow in IccProfLib/IccMpeCalc.cpp:3873, reachable through the MPE calculator / curve set initialization path. This issue has been patched in version 2.3.1.6.

CVSS v3 metric
CVSS v3 base score 6.2 (Medium). Vector: CVSS:3.1/AV:L/AC:L/PR:N/UI:N/S:U/C:N/I:N/A:H.
